Breakfast Naan Pizza with Bacon, Mushrooms & Greens

This Breakfast Naan Pizza with Bacon, Mushrooms & Greens is a great way to start your day! With eggs, cheese, bacon, and sautéed veggies, it feels like a complete and balanced breakfast.
Prep Time:15 minutes
Cook Time:35 minutes
Total Time:50 minutes
Course: Breakfast
Cuisine: American
Keyword: Easy, Pizza
Servings: 2 people

Ingredients

  • 2 pieces naan medium-large, store bought
  • 1 ½ cup shredded fontina cheese
  • 2 to 4 eggs
  • 4 slices bacon chopped
  • 4 oz cremini mushrooms sliced
  • 3 cups greens (we used chard) ribs removed and chopped
  • salt & pepper to taste
  • chili oil optional topping

Instructions

  • Preheat oven to 425F.
  • Cook bacon in a pan until fat renders and bacon crisps, about 5-7 minutes. Remove bacon and place on a paper towel lined plate. Drain off some of the bacon grease but keep a tbsp or two to cook the veggies in.
  • Add mushrooms to the pan and cook until browned, about 5 minutes.
  • Add the greens to the same pan with the mushrooms and cook 3-4 minutes or until wilted. Season everything with salt and pepper.
  • Add the bacon back to the pan with the veggies, toss to combine, and remove from the heat.
  • To assemble each pizza, sprinkle a piece of naan with about ¾ cup of shredded cheese and top with half of the veggie and bacon mixture. Create 1 to 2 wells in the center of the veggies and place a cracked egg into each well. Season the egg(s) with salt and pepper.
  • Bake for 11-14 minutes, depending on how set you want your egg (13 minutes for cooked white and slightly jammy yolk). Remove pizza from the oven and top with chili oil, if desired.
